What does elevated mean in this sentence?

“The number of kids in Flint with elevated lead levels in their
blood had nearly doubled between 2013 and 2015.”

The meaning of elevated in this sentence “The number of kids in Flint with elevated lead levels in their blood had nearly doubled between 2013 and 2015.” is "above average", "greater than normal" or "higher ".

The sentence simply means that the number of kids in Flint with that has higher lead levels or lead levels that were above average had nearly doubled between 2013 and 2015.
